[ARCHIVED] May 4 City Council Meeting to Feature Hwy 377 Project Update

TXDOT logo

As part of Granbury’s May 4, 2021, City Council meeting, the Texas Department of Transportation will give a pre-recorded virtual public presentation on the Highway 377 Expansion Project as an agenda item. 

TxDOT project staff’s video presentation will include both audio and visual components, with project maps and materials available online. Following the virtual public meeting, the presentation will be available for viewing at www.txdot.gov (then search “US 377 in Hood County”) until Wednesday, May 19. Please note that the presentation will not be available on the website until Tuesday, May 4, at 6 p.m. and it will be available for comment until Wednesday, May 19. 

The proposed project design would reconstruct and widen Hwy 377 from a four-lane divided highway to a six-lane design with concrete medians, very similar to the Hwy 377 redesign through the City of Benbrook that was finished in 2020. The project will start just north of FM 167 (Fall Creek Highway) and will run to FM 51 (Paluxy Road).
